Does anyone have any history of this Mother's Hospital which I understand is now a home for unmarried women.

Hello I don't know much about this hospital, I know it was a maternity hospital, I was born there in Jan 1943, my brother in 1953, my daughter in 1963 and my youngest son in 1976. It closed towards the beginning of 1980 - I heard that it was an old age home.

My son was born there in January 1976,it was recommended to us by our doctor at that time as it was a maternity hospital. as far as I know it was for people who could not afford to go to a regular hospital and was used by unmarried mothers at the time. (I was married but we didn,t have a lot of money)The salvation army band used to play outside every sunday morning and the nursing staff were great.
